Understanding AI-Driven Sales Automation
AI-driven sales automation refers to the use of artificial intelligence technologies to streamline the sales process by engaging potential customers. This includes chatbots, virtual assistants, and predictive analytics that enable businesses to anticipate customer needs and respond effectively.
According to a report by Gartner, around 69% of routine sales tasks can be automated by leveraging AI. This means that sales teams can focus on complex customer interactions while AI takes care of standard inquiries and routine tasks.
How AI Engages Customers
AI engages customers through various platforms, offering personalized experiences based on user behaviors and preferences. Here are some methods that illustrate this approach:
- Chatbots: These AI programs can interact with users via text or voice to answer questions, guide them through the buying process, and provide 24/7 support.
- Personalization: AI algorithms analyze user data to tailor messages, offers, and recommendations, making communication more relevant and engaging.
- Lead Scoring: AI helps in scoring leads by analyzing past interactions and behaviors, allowing sales teams to prioritize their outreach efforts effectively.
Real-World Applications of AI in Sales
There are numerous successful applications of AI in sales across various industries. Let’s look at a few notable examples:
- Sephora: The beauty retailer uses a chatbot named Sephora Virtual Artist, which aids customers in selecting products based on their preferences, helping them visualize how the products will look, thus enhancing the shopping experience.
- HubSpot: With its AI-driven CRM, HubSpot enables businesses to automate sales workflows, schedule meetings, and send follow-up emails, all of which can increase conversion rates significantly.
- Netflix: Using predictive analytics, Netflix recommends content to users based on their viewing history, which increases user engagement and retention, showing how personalization can drive sales.
The Benefits of AI in Sales
Utilizing AI in sales not only automates processes but also brings several other advantages:
- Increased Efficiency: AI can manage multiple conversations simultaneously, ensuring swift responses and freeing up human agents for more complex tasks.
- Enhanced Customer Insights: AI tools analyze vast amounts of data, providing businesses with insights into customer behaviors and preferences, allowing for more effective strategies.
- Cost Reduction: By automating repetitive tasks, businesses can reduce labor costs and allocate resources more judiciously.
- Improved Accuracy: AI minimizes human errors that can occur during manual processes, leading to higher quality interactions and conversions.
Addressing Concerns About AI in Sales
While AI presents numerous benefits, its also important to consider potential challenges and concerns:
- Loss of Personal Touch: One concern is that AI may lack the emotional intelligence that human salespeople bring. But, the ideal approach combines AI efficiency with human empathy.
- Data Privacy: AI systems require access to user data. Businesses must ensure that they comply with data privacy regulations, like GDPR, to protect customer information.
- Dependence on Technology: Over-reliance on AI can lead to vulnerabilities; organizations should maintain a balance between human oversight and automated processes.
